1. Why "Oxidation" Is the Key to Water-based Use

Ordinary FT wax is a non-polar linear alkane, insoluble in water. Oxidized FT wax (Oxidized F-T Wax) introduces carboxyl (—COOH) polar groups onto the molecular chain, giving it a measurable acid value. When neutralized with amines into ammonium salts, or saponified with alkali into salts, the polar ends face outward and the wax chains inward, forming stable micelles in water — producing a water-based wax emulsion. This is the root reason it works in water-based coatings, leather finishing and printing ink.

Why can oxidized FT wax be made into a water-based emulsion?

Ordinary FT wax is a non-polar alkane, hardly water-soluble; oxidized FT wax introduces carboxyl (—COOH) polar groups onto the chain, giving a measurable acid value (e.g., Heyee HY-9128, 27–30 mgKOH/g). After amine neutralization or alkali saponification, the polar ends face outward and the non-polar wax chains inward to form micelles, dispersing stably in water as a water-based wax emulsion.

How does acid value affect a water-based wax emulsion?

Higher acid value means more neutralizable/saponifiable polar groups — easier emulsification and better emulsion stability, but too high may affect coating water resistance. Heyee oxidized FT wax covers acid value 12–35 mgKOH/g: HY-B39 (12–18) leans lubricating; HY-9128/HY-104-28 (27–30) emulsify easily; HY-105-32 (30–35) suits premium water-based. Saponified wax additionally has saponification value 27–37, more hydrophilic.

What does oxidized wax emulsion do in water-based coatings?

Mainly improves film surface properties: scratch/abrasion resistance, slip feel, controllable matting, anti-blocking, and aids pigment dispersion. With fine particle size and good compatibility, oxidized FT wax is commonly used in water-based wood lacquer, industrial paint, leather finishing and printing ink.

Oxidized FT wax vs PE wax emulsion — how to choose?

Oxidized FT wax has narrower MWD, whiter color and finer feel, suited to premium water-based coatings and leather; oxidized PE wax (e.g., Heyee HY-OPE series) has higher polarity and better water/chemical resistance, suited to industrial paints demanding resistance. The two can be blended to balance feel and resistance.
